Official data vs. real tests
The manufacturer specifies the acceleration time for ideal conditions: dry asphalt, temperature +20Β°C, experienced driver and no load. In reality, the dynamics are influenced vehicle weight, load, fuel quality and even tire pressure. For example, basic Kodiaq 1.5 TSI (150 hp) officially accelerates in 9.8 seconds, but in tests by auto publications it often shows 10.2β10.5 seconds.
Let's compare official and real indicators for popular versions:
| Model | Engine | Official acceleration (s) | Real acceleration (s) |
|---|---|---|---|
| Kodiaq 1.5 TSI | 150 hp, 250 Nm | 9.8 | 10.2β10.5 |
| Kodiaq 2.0 TSI | 190 hp, 320 Nm | 8.0 | 8.3β8.7 |
| Kodiaq RS 2.0 TSI | 245 hp, 370 Nm | 6.6 | 6.2β7.1 |
| Kodiaq 2.0 TDI | 150 hp, 340 Nm | 9.8 | 10.0β10.4 |
A difference of 0.3β0.5 seconds may seem insignificant, but when overtaking or making a sharp start it is felt. For example, Kodiaq RS with all-wheel drive and DSG-7 in mode Sport capable of βshootingβ faster than the factory claims.

Factors affecting overclocking
Even the same power Kodiaq may show different acceleration times. Here are the key factors:
- π§ Gearbox:
DSG-7fasterDSG-6by 0.2β0.3 seconds due to more aggressive shifts. - β½ Fuel: 98 gasoline adds 5β7 hp. on turbocharged engines, improving acceleration by 0.1β0.2 seconds.
- π Loading: Each additional passenger or 100 kg of cargo increases the acceleration time by 0.05β0.1 seconds.
- π‘οΈ Temperature: At -10Β°C the engine loses up to 10% of its power and the tires have less grip on the road.
Critical moment: at Kodiaq with DSG Acceleration to 100 km/h depends on the transmission warming up. Cold transmission oil can increase the time by 0.3β0.5 seconds.
No less important driving mode. B Eco Kodiaq "stalls" 0.5β0.7 seconds longer than in Sport. Activation Launch Control (available at RS) reduces acceleration by another 0.2 seconds.
Before measuring acceleration, warm up the engine and gearbox to operating temperature (minimum 5 km).

Comparison with competitors
Ε koda Kodiaq is not positioned as a sports crossover, but its dynamics are comparable to its main competitors. For example, Volkswagen Tiguan Allspace 2.0 TSI (220 hp) accelerates in 6.5 seconds - almost like Kodiaq RS, but loses in practicality.
Here's a comparison with other 7-seater SUVs:
| Model | Engine | Acceleration 0β100 km/h (s) | Price (from) |
|---|---|---|---|
| Ε koda Kodiaq RS | 2.0 TSI, 245 hp | 6.6 | 3 800 000 β½ |
| Hyundai Santa Fe 2.5 T-GDI | 2.5, 281 hp | 7.0 | 3 950 000 β½ |
| Kia Sorento 2.5 T-GDI | 2.5, 281 hp | 7.1 | 3 890 000 β½ |
| Toyota Highlander 2.5 Hybrid | 2.5 + electric motor, 249 hp | 8.3 | 4 200 000 β½ |
Kodiaq RS wins over the Koreans in dynamics, but loses Hyundai Santa Fe in equipment. A hybrid Highlander accelerates more slowly, but more economically.
Among 7-seater crossovers Kodiaq RS β one of the fastest in the segment up to 4 million rubles.
Tuning to improve overclocking
If standard dynamics are not enough, you can consider chip tuning or upgrade of iron components. For example, firmware ECU from Revo or APR adds Kodiaq 2.0 TSI up to 30 hp, reducing acceleration to 7.5β7.8 seconds.
Other options:
- π₯ Downpipe: Removing the catalyst + installing direct flow adds 10-15 hp. (cost ~80,000 rubles).
- π¨ Cold intake: Improves turbine purging, adds 5β8 hp. (from 30,000 rubles).
- βοΈ Lightweight wheels: Reducing unsprung weight by 2-3 kg per wheel improves acceleration by 0.1 seconds.
But there are nuances:
β οΈ Attention: Chip tuning for Kodiaq with the guarantee will void it. In addition, an increase in power by more than 20% requires upgrading the brake system (the cost of a set of brakes Brembo - from 150,000 rubles).
For diesel versions (2.0 TDI) tuning is less effective: the firmware adds 15β20 hp, but acceleration improves by only 0.3β0.5 seconds due to turbine limitations.

Does a trailer affect acceleration? Kodiaq?
Yes, even an empty trailer weighing 300β500 kg increases acceleration time by 0.3β0.5 seconds. With a loaded trailer (1β1.5 tons), acceleration deteriorates by 0.8β1.2 seconds. In addition, the maximum speed is reduced by 10β15 km/h.
